Designing Custom Blood Collection Needles

Designing custom blood collection needles requires attention to detail, precision, and an understanding of the unique needs of patients and healthcare professionals. In this article, we will explore the process of designing custom blood collection needles, including key considerations, materials, and potential challenges.

Key Considerations

When designing custom blood collection needles, there are several key considerations to keep in mind. These include:

  1. The size and shape of the needle: The size and shape of the needle will impact the ease of use and comfort for both the patient and the healthcare professional. It is important to consider the different vein sizes and depths in various patients when designing the needle.

  2. The type of needle tip: The type of needle tip can impact the ease of insertion and the amount of pain experienced by the patient. It is important to consider factors such as bevel angle, sharpness, and length when designing the needle tip.

  3. The material of the needle: The material of the needle can impact its durability, flexibility, and ability to maintain sharpness. Common materials used for blood collection needles include stainless steel, plastic, and glass. Each material has its own advantages and disadvantages, so it is important to choose the most appropriate material based on the specific requirements of the application.

  4. The design of the needle hub: The design of the needle hub can impact the ease of use for the healthcare professional and the stability of the needle during blood collection. It is important to consider factors such as grip, size, and compatibility with different blood collection devices when designing the needle hub.

Materials

When designing custom blood collection needles, it is essential to choose the most appropriate materials based on the specific requirements of the application. Some common materials used for blood collection needles include:

  1. Stainless steel: Stainless steel is a popular choice for blood collection needles due to its durability, flexibility, and ability to maintain sharpness. Stainless steel needles are also resistant to corrosion and easy to sterilize, making them ideal for healthcare applications.

  2. Plastic: Plastic needles are lightweight, cost-effective, and disposable. They are often used for single-use applications or in situations where minimizing the risk of needlestick injuries is a priority.

  3. Glass: Glass needles are rare but can be used in specialized applications where extreme precision and durability are required. Glass needles are typically more fragile than stainless steel or plastic needles and require careful handling and storage.

Potential Challenges

Designing custom blood collection needles can present a number of challenges, including:

  1. Regulatory requirements: Blood collection needles are medical devices and must meet strict regulatory requirements to ensure safety and efficacy. Designers must navigate complex regulations and standards to ensure that their custom needles comply with all necessary requirements.

  2. User preferences: Healthcare professionals and patients may have different preferences when it comes to blood collection needles. Designers must consider the needs and preferences of end-users to create needles that are comfortable, easy to use, and effective.

  3. Cost considerations: Custom blood collection needles can be more expensive to design and manufacture than standard off-the-shelf needles. Designers must balance the cost of custom design with the benefits it provides in terms of performance and usability.
